LAST year Hyndburn AC represented the borough at the Lancashire Sports awards evening after they were voted Hyndburn’s Community Club of the Year.

Recently they held their own well attended awards evening at the Poplar Club in Accrington when the club recognised those who had contributed so much during the 2009 season.

Their athletes continue to take part in all the local leagues, with the winter season being largely devoted to cross country.

Their stand out performer was Alexa McTiffin who ended the season fourth U11 in both the Red Rose and Mid Lancs League.

Their success was recognised on the night when the Mid Lancs track and field team won the team of the year award.
